  1. chicken scratch noun (FEED) [ U ] food that chickens enjoy, usually a mixture of seeds, dropped on the ground for them to find in addition to their main food: Given that chicken scratch is a treat, it should not exceed 10% of their daily intake.

  2. chicken scratch Very poor, messy, and illegible handwriting, likened to the marks made in the dirt by a chicken. I can't understand these notes at all, your handwriting is like chicken scratch!
